Jianchun Chu is a scholar working on Applied Mathematics, Geometry and Topology and Statistical and Nonlinear Physics. According to data from OpenAlex, Jianchun Chu has authored 26 papers receiving a total of 173 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 26 papers in Applied Mathematics, 25 papers in Geometry and Topology and 4 papers in Statistical and Nonlinear Physics. Recurrent topics in Jianchun Chu’s work include Geometry and complex manifolds (24 papers), Optimal Transport in Geometry and Analysis (24 papers) and Algebraic Geometry and Number Theory (8 papers). Jianchun Chu is often cited by papers focused on Geometry and complex manifolds (24 papers), Optimal Transport in Geometry and Analysis (24 papers) and Algebraic Geometry and Number Theory (8 papers). Jianchun Chu coll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Hong Kong. Jianchun Chu's co-authors include Ben Weinkove, Valentino Tosatti, Bin Zhou, Xiaohua Zhu, Tristan C. Collins and Luen-Fai Tam and has published in prestigious journals such as Transactions of the American Mathematical Society, Advances in Mathematics and Journal of Functional Analysis.
